Method

Preparation

  1. 1

    Marinate the Beef

    In a large bowl, combine the beef cubes with red wine, thyme, bay leaves, salt, and black pepper.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ours, preferably overnight.

Cooking

  1. 2

    Brown the Beef

    In a large Dutch oven or heavy pot, heat olive oil over medium-high heat. Remove the beef from the marinade, letting excess wine drip off, and reserve the marinade. Brown the beef in batches until browned on all sides, about 5-7 minutes per batch. Remove and set aside.

  2. 3

    Sauté the Vegetables

    In the same pot, add onions and carrots, and sauté for about 5 minutes until softened. Add garlic and cook for another minute.

  3. 4

    Combine and Cook

    Return the browned beef to the pot along with any juices. Stir in tomato paste and cook for 2 minutes. Pour in the reserved marinade and beef broth.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to low and cover.

  4. 5

    Simmer

    Let the stew simmer for about 2.5 to 3 hours, or until the beef is fork-tender. Stir occasionally and check liquid levels, adding more broth if necessary.

Serving

  1. 6

    Garnish and Serve

    Remove the bay leaves and adjust seasoning if needed. Serve hot, garnished with chopped parsley.
